12
votes

Intégrable Google Analytics "Flair"?

Maintenant que Google Analytics a une API officielle , y a-t-il des implémentations d'un petit "flair" minimaliste comme l'extrait montrant une sélection personnalisable de statistiques, par exemple, par exemple, des visiteurs d'aujourd'hui et de la semaine, et peut-être un graphique ou deux - à intégrer dans son propre administrateur panneaux et applications back-end?

Je suis idéalement à la recherche d'implémentations basées sur PHP; La solution parfaite serait capable de fonctionner autonome (pas de grandes dépendances) et nécessitent simplement de mettre dans la touche API / Données de connexion pour commencer. Nettoyer le code et PHP 5 oop serait un plus.


1 commentaires

merci Pekka, appréciez-le :-)


4 Réponses :


0
votes

Je sais que ce n'est pas Google Analytics (je ne connais aucune bibliothèques d'intégration complète disponible pour PHP, mais vous pouvez parier qu'elles arrivent), mais si vous recherchez quelque chose à intégrer dans un administrateur Panneau en ce moment, il y a toujours le Ouvrir Web Analytics Bibliothèque.

Mais votre meilleur choix pour Google Analytics pourrait être de construire ce dont vous avez besoin de zéro à l'aide de l'API. Il y a de fortes chances que vous ayez vraiment besoin d'une poignée de cartes et de quelques rapports pour le tableau de bord et pour le détail en profondeur, vous allez devoir aller à Analytics.Google.com, quoi que ce soit.


1 commentaires

Cheers @Jens ne savait pas sur Open Web Analytics, très intéressant. Pour la tâche à accomplir, je suis marié à Google Analytics, cependant.



2
votes

Ce sont des modules Joomla avec PHP Source:

  • JLABS Google Analytics Counter : "Ce simple compteur Google Analytics est basé sur le tutoriel WebresourcesDepot avec le même titre. Et il est converti au module Joomla, juste pour notre charmante communauté. Ce compteur déjà équipé de différentes couleurs de styles de badge similaires avec un compteur de souscription d'un feedburner ou d'un suiveur de Twitter compteur comme on le voit dans les meilleurs sites de blog. "

  • Ganalytics : "Ganalytics est une suite complète qui apporte vos données Google Analytics sous forme de graphiques ou de listes au site Web de votre joomla (

    Le premier est basé dans ce cadre Tutoriel indépendant:


0 commentaires

12
votes

Gapi sonne comme ce dont vous avez besoin.

GAPI (dit 'g, A, P, I') est l'interface Google Analytics PHP5. P>

http://code.google.com / p / gapi-google-analytique-php-interface / p>

Utilisez-le comme suit: P>

$ga = new gapi('email@yourdomain.com','password');

$ga->requestReportData(145141242,array('browser','browserVersion'),array('pageviews','visits'));

foreach($ga->getResults() as $result)
{
  echo '<strong>'.$result.'</strong><br />';
  echo 'Pageviews: ' . $result->getPageviews() . ' ';
  echo 'Visits: ' . $result->getVisits() . '<br />';
}

echo '<p>Total pageviews: ' . $ga->getPageviews() . ' total visits: ' . $ga->getVisits() . '</p>';


2 commentaires

O ma bonté merci beaucoup! Ceci est exactement ce que je cherchais! Awesim: D Je voudrais pouvoir vous donner +5


Je recommande vivement à quiconque en utilisant ce cache les données et non de la sortie directement dans HTML. L'API d'exportation de données d'analyse Google Analytics est PAS API rapide, et cela ralentira considérablement votre temps de charge.



1
votes

J'ai développé un service tiers appelé EmbeddeDanalytics . Utilise l'API. Vous pouvez définir des graphiques de toutes sortes, des cartes de chaleur géographique et nous avons un simple widget donnant des indicateurs clés pour le mois (visites, pages vues, taux de rebond, etc.).

C'est un service idéal pour quelqu'un qui ne veut pas entrer dans les aspects de programmation de l'API. Définissez simplement votre carte et incorporer un extrait de code dans lequel vous souhaitez que le graphique / objet affiche.


0 commentaires